    Comments Thread For: Photos: Vitali Klitschko, Tomasz Adamek Face To Face

    Wroclaw, Poland - former two division champion Tomasz Adamek (44-1, 28 KOs), and WBC heavyweight champion Vitali Klitschko (42-2, 39 KOs), came face to face to announce their anticipated clash on September 10 at the new soccer stadium in Wroclaw, Poland. Photos by bokser.org.
